2. Challenges Of Reusing Solar Panels
It is widely accepted that recycling photovoltaic panels has numerous environmental advantages, nonetheless, it is also real that the process isn't without its challenges. Yet what exactly are these obstacles? Let's check out even more.
Among the most significant problems with recycling solar panels is the complexity of the task itself. It can be difficult to break down the various parts, such as glass and metal, to be reused separately. Furthermore, photovoltaic panel producers usually have a mix of products utilized in their items that makes sorting them even more difficult. Furthermore, there are safety and wellness dangers involved with handling damaged glass or inhaling fumes from thawing components.
An additional crucial difficulty connected with recycling solar panels is price. Numerous countries do not have adequate framework or sources to adequately reuse these items which leads to higher costs for businesses attempting to do so. Moreover, as a result of the customized nature of reusing solar panels, this can create an economic concern on firms attempting to stay compliant with policies. Eventually, these expenses could be passed down to customers making it challenging for them to manage renewable energy sources.
